Output 8949588f1e4a61b916439df6ec041a87ba243149b0417f1c023515e728aa1b50:9

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ae91b3bc395718af849b5e07b060bdfc370897f OP_EQUAL
address
3MeWUst3SSGahgfP8L4m5zoXNTNyx5hALA
transaction
8949588f1e4a61b916439df6ec041a87ba243149b0417f1c023515e728aa1b50